What happens if I need an urgent appointment and the earliest appointment available on the VisaPoint system is too late for my needs?
If after attempting to schedule an appointment through our online system you find that there are no appointments available before your intended dates of travel, please schedule an appointment for the first available slot, and then send an e-mail with your name, the reason for your travel, your intended travel dates, and the date and time of your scheduled appointment to SydneyInterviews@state.gov, MelbourneInterviews@state.gov or PerthVisas@state.gov, depending on where you booked your interview. We will attempt to accommodate all reasonable requests for emergency appointments, but are not always able to do so. The best way to ensure that you can get an appointment before your travel dates is to schedule your appointment well in advance.
